next up previous
Next: Motivation for a New Up: The Prospero Resource Manager Previous: The node manager

Running a job with PRM

When an application that executes under PRM is invoked, a job manager is automatically started on the workstation. Figure 1 shows the flow of control: the job manager determines the resource requirements of the job and sends resource requests to one or more system managers (1); if the requested resources are available the system manager informs the node manager responsible for each resource that the resource has been assigned to particular job manager (2); the system manager returns a list of the assigned resources to the job manager (3); the job manager allocates assigned resources to the job's tasks and contacts the node manager to invoke the application (4); upon receipt of a request from the authorized job manager, each node manager loads the application task (5).



Figure 1 Running a job with PRM



Tatyana Ryutov 2002-06-25